The DStv Premiership returned with a bang

The DStv Premiership returned with a bang when defending champions visited the Mother City for an affair with Cape Town City.

City, a side that finished second were banking on their rich form of 2022 to upset the Brazilians, but were dealt a huge blow by the absence of regular back four of Thamsanqa Mkhize, Terrence Mashego, Taariq Fielies and Nathan Idumba Fasika.

Mkhize and Mashego were nursing injuries, while Fielies and Idumba were battling with fitness.

City dominated the first half with chances missed, and the biggest of them all fell to the captain on the day, Thabo Nodada, who missed one of the easiest chances you’d ever see.

In the second half, the Brazilians changed the tune and started to show their brilliance and quality.

Aubrey Modiba opened the scoring with a beautiful curler to make it 1-0 in the 61st minute. Themba Zwane made it 2-0 four minutes later to demoralize any City’s hopes of coming back.

In the end, it was debutant Ronwen Williams who kept the clean sheet and helped the champions return to Gauteng with full complimentary of points.

Swallows were hard done by the referee who denied them a clear penalty as they went down 1-0 in the original Soweto Derby.

The Birds were a side in trouble as they had to play without the head coach, assistant coach as well as goalkeeper coach on the day.

Veteran midfielder Musa Nyatama had to fill the assistant coach role and sit on the bench to lead his teammates.

Pirates, on the other hand, appeared to be a side in the building process and their new striker Bienvenu Eva Nga showed why the club signed him when he netted the opener within 10 minutes.

The Cameroonian finished last season with 10 goals and seemed to be motivated to double last season’s goals at Pirates.

The Buccaneers will take the three points and move on to the next one.

Thwihli Thwahla gives ”Mangethe ball” something to think about.

Royal AM defeated Kaizer Chiefs 1-0 at the packed Chatsworth Stadium on Saturday evening.

Ricardo Nascimento scored as early as the second minute of the match when Chiefs failed to defend a corner.

The visitors tried to come back to the match but all their efforts were either cleared off the line or by the defense or by a resilient Man of the Match recipient Patrick Nyame.

Although AmaKhosi had 90% of the support on the day in the stands, AM players were prepared for everything thrown at them. Chiefs will look to change their fortunes at FNB stadium when they face another difficult side, Maritzburg United.

While at Maritzburg United, the team of choice played to a 1-1 draw against Sekhukhune United at the Harry Gwala stadium.

John Maduka’s young side fought back to even the score after a King Ndlovu error handed Tshegofatso Mabasa an easy opener in the first half.

In the second half, The Team of Choice fought harder and were rewarded with a penalty after Siphosakhe Ntiya-ntiya was adjudged to have fouled Branden Theron inside the box.

Bonginkosi Makume, United new signing, took responsibility but missed.

There was a scramble in the box and the ball fell for Man of the Match Bongani Sam who made no mistake to fire the home side back into the match.

Maritzburg will be motivated when they face Kaizer Chiefs at FNB stadium on Tuesday.

Hollywoodbets COSAFA WCAFCL Qualifiers

Mamelodi Sundowns Ladies began their title defense with an 8-1 victory over Costa do Sol of Mozambique at the Sugar Ray Xulu Stadium in Durban.

Sundowns Ladies showed their class and quality on the day as they went 5-0 up to the break.

Sundowns made wholesale substitutions to give other players minutes and the quality didn’t drop but continued and they scored more goals.

The Brazilians broke their own record [last season’s record which was 6-0] at these qualifiers.

The quality of Sundowns was unmatched on the day. Their WAFCON 2022 stars were back in the team and they showed their level was high above the Costa do Sol.

They return again on Tuesday afternoon to battle against Double Action of Botswana.

Green Buffaloes of Zambia hammered Young Buffaloes of Eswatini 4-0 in the second match of the day.

The Zambians dominated from start to finish. The experience of their sevens players whom were part of WAFCON 2022 in Morocco came into effect.

The Zambians will finish top of the group and qualify for the next round if they defeat Olympic de Moroni of Comoros.

The finalists if these games will represent COSAFA at the WCAFCL at a venue to he announced.

Hollywoodbets Super League

Match week 14 had a couple of interesting results. The defending Champions Sundowns take another break to defend another title, TUT took advantage of their absence and defeated Ma-Indies 3-0.

This was TUT’s 8th straight victory in the Super League, and are a side in rich form.

It was a weekend for away teams as JVW defeated UJ 3-2, Richmond won 1-0 at Thunderbirds, Royal AM Ladies defeated Coal City Wizards 1-0 in Mpumalanga province and lastly, Durban Ladies won 2-1.

The away teams showed preparedness after the league took a break due to the WAFCON in Morocco.
